Sage Model 51 HVAC Series | Natural Gas Thermal Mass Flow Meter
Sage Model 51 HVAC Series thermal mass flow meter for natural gas: ±1% of reading, 100:1 turndown, 24 VDC, OLED display, isolated 4–20 mA, pulse total, BACnet or Modbus RTU.

- Standard performance specifications include:
- Accuracy: ±1% of reading
- Repeatability: 0.2%
- Turndown: 100:1
- Resolution: up to 1000:1
- For natural gas meters:
- 1% of reading applies above 500 SFPM (velocity units)
